## PedalShift Environment Variables

PedalShift is our rebalancing engine for the Corvane bike-share network, and plugins talk to it entirely through env-driven config. Most knobs are boring: `PS_REGION` picks the depot cluster, `PS_POLL_SECS` controls how often your plugin gets fresh dock counts, and `PS_DRY_RUN` keeps you from actually dispatching vans while testing. Don't hardcode anything — the sandbox rotates values weekly. Before your plugin can pull live station data, it needs credentials for the dispatch API, set on the following line.

vault entry, fadup-tagag: RELAY_SECRET8=2fd92179

Hey night crew — the quiet room on the top floor of the Brantley building keeps getting left unlocked after evening bookings. Facilities swapped the handle for a keypad latch yesterday. Please check it on your midnight round and lock it if open. If someone with a legit booking needs back in, let them in using the code below.

turnstile pass: bdg-YEOZLM-79341408

## Runbook: Signalfold alert deduplicator

Signalfold sits between the collectors and the paging gateway, collapsing duplicate alerts within a sliding window keyed on fingerprint. If dedup stops working, on-call pages multiply fast, so reviewers should treat window and key changes as high-risk. Restarting the service flushes in-memory state; persisted state lives in the Bramble store and survives restarts. The service reads its runtime behavior from the configuration shown below.

deployment values, hadup-yajog:
[holion]
team = silwyn
access_code = ac_eb6e99
host = holion.novacio.internal
port = 5672
owner = kasok.sorion
peer = sorvan.kelvinet.local